MORTGAGE WAREHOUSING CREDIT AND SECURITY AGREEMENT BANK: BANK ONE, ARIZONA, NA, a national banking association Mailing Address of Bank: Real Estate Finance Division Mortgage Finance Division Post Office Box 29542 Phoenix, Arizona 85038 Attention: Dept. A-581 BORROWER: MILTEX MORTGAGE OF TEXAS LIMITED PARTNERSHIP, a Texas limited partnership dba Miltex Mortgage Company Mailing Address of Borrower: 11911 Burnet Road Austin, Texas 78758-2999 DATE: Background A. Borrower has applied to Bank for a revolving line of credit of $10,000,000.00 to finance the making of Mortgage Loans (as hereinafter defined) originated by Borrower. Bank is willing to make Advances as described herein, upon and subject to the terms and conditions hereinafter set forth. NOW, THEREFORE, the parties hereto hereby agree as follows: I. "VA Loan" means a mortgage loan for which a VA Guarantee Certificate has been issued. II. THE CREDIT 2.1 The Commitment (a) Agreement of Bank. Subject to the terms and conditions of this Agreement, Bank agrees, from time to time from and after the Effective Date, to make Advances to Borrower, so long as the total aggregate principal amount outstanding at any one time of all Advances shall not exceed $10,000,000.00 (the "Commitment"). Within the Commitment, Borrower may borrow, repay and reborrow. (b) Use of Advances; Request for Advances. Advances shall be used by Borrower solely for the purpose of reimbursing Borrower for the origination by Borrower of Eligible Mortgage Loans. Advances shall be made at the request of Borrower, in the manner hereinafter provided in Section 2.2 hereof, against the pledge of such Eligible Mortgage Loans as Collateral therefor. (c) Maximum Amount of Advances. The aggregate amount of all Advances made against an Eligible Mortgage Loan shall not exceed the lesser of (i) ninety-eight percent (98%) of the committed purchase price thereof set forth in the Approved Purchase Commitment for such Eligible Mortgage Loan, or (ii) the face amount of the Mortgage Loan; or (iii) the funds actually advanced by Borrower in extending the Mortgage Loan. (d) Limitation on Advances. Notwithstanding the foregoing, Bank's obligation to make Advances shall be subject to the following limitations: (i) Bank shall not be obligated to make Advances with respect to any Attached Housing Mortgages if the aggregate number of all Pledged Mortgages that are Attached Housing Mortgages at any time exceeds or would exceed ten percent (10%) of the aggregate number of all Pledged Mortgages. (ii) Bank shall not be obligated to make Advances with respect to a Jumbo Loan if the aggregate number of all Pledged Mortgages constituting Jumbo Loans at any time exceeds or would exceed ten percent (10%) of the aggregate number of all Pledged Mortgages. (iii) Bank shall not be obligated to make Advances that are Collateral to Come Advances (A) during the first five (5) Business Days of each calendar month or during the last five (5) Business Days of each calendar month if the aggregate amount of all Advances that are Collateral to Come Advances during such time exceeds or would exceed thirty percent (30%) of the Commitment amount; or (B) during all other times if the aggregate amount of all Advances that are Collateral to Come Advances during such time exceeds or would exceed twenty percent (20%) of the Commitment amount. 2.2 Conditions Precedent to Advances and Procedure for Obtaining Advances (a) Conditions Precedent. The obligation of Bank to make any Advances is subject to the satisfaction, in the sole discretion of Bank, on or before each Funding Date, of the following conditions precedent: (i) Effective Date. All of the conditions precedent set forth in Section 4.1 shall have been satisfied and the Effective Date shall have occurred. (ii) No Defaults. No Default or Event of Default shall have occurred and be continuing. (iii) Accuracy of Representations and Warranties. All representations and warranties made herein or in any other Loan Document shall be true and correct as of the date of each such Advance as if made on and as of such date. (iv) Advance Request. Borrower shall have executed and delivered to Bank a properly completed and duly executed Advance Request. (v) Collateral Documents. Borrower shall have delivered to Bank the documents required in Exhibit A hereto (the "Collateral Documents"). Bank shall have the right, on three (3) Business Days prior notice to Borrower, to include different or additional items than those which are listed in Exhibit A hereto to conform to current legal requirements or Bank's practices. Bank shall accept a telecopy of the Advance Request described in subparagraph 2(iv), in lieu of the Collateral Documents; provided, however, that Borrower will provide to Bank all Collateral Documents within five (5) Business Days thereafter. (vi) Approval of Purchase Commitment and Bailee Agreement. Borrower shall have delivered to Bank and Bank shall have approved, in its reasonable discretion (A) Borrower's written confirmation of an oral commitment and, if requested by Bank in its sole and absolute discretion a written, master purchase commitment/sales contract from an Approved Investor setting forth the terms pursuant to which such Approved Investor agrees to purchase Mortgage Loans from Borrower (an "Approved Purchase Commitment"), and (B) if requested by Bank within two (2) Business Days after the above-described written confirmation, a specific commitment issued pursuant to the Approved Purchase Commitment to purchase the Eligible Mortgage Loan for which the Advance Request is made, and (C) a bailee agreement pursuant to which such Approved Investor has agreed to hold Mortgage Loans as Bank's bailee to perfect Bank's security interest therein (an "Approved Bailee Agreement"). (vii) Continuing Effectiveness of Approved Purchase Commitment and Bailee Agreement. The applicable Approved Purchase Commitment and Approved Bailee Agreement shall be in full force and effect and not subject to any claims or defenses. (b) Timing of Advance. So long as all conditions precedent to an Advance have been satisfied prior to (i) 10:00 A.M., Phoenix, Arizona time, on any Business Day if Bank will be wiring the Advance or (ii) 1:00 P.M., Phoenix, Arizona time, on any Business Day that Advances are made in any method other than wiring, Bank shall use reasonable efforts to make the Advance prior to 5:00 P.M., Phoenix, Arizona time, on the same Business Day, and in any event not later than 5:00 P.M., Phoenix, Arizona time, on the second Business Day thereafter. If the conditions precedent to an Advance are satisfied after 10:00 A.M. or 1:00 P.M., as applicable, Phoenix, Arizona, time on any Business Day, Bank will use reasonable efforts to make the Advance by 5:00 P.M., Phoenix, Arizona, time on the next Business Day, and in any event not later than 5:00 P.M., Phoenix, Arizona, time on the second Business Day thereafter. (c) Single Indebtedness. All Advances under this Agreement shall constitute a single indebtedness and all of the Collateral shall be security for the Note and for the performance of all obligations of Borrower to Bank. (d) Bank's Option. At Bank's option, Advances may be made (i) by wire transfer to the applicable title companies or (ii) by payment directly to Borrower (provided that Bank will not make Advances directly to Borrower in any case where Bank has permitted Borrower to retain possession of the Mortgage Note in question). As a further condition to Advances, Borrower shall present to Bank appropriate wiring instructions, as required by Bank. 2.3 Note. Borrower's obligation to pay the principal of, and interest on, all Advances made by Bank shall be evidenced by the promissory note (the "Note") dated as of the date hereof substantially in the form of Exhibit B attached hereto. The term "Note" shall include all extensions, renewals and modifications of the Note and all substitutions or replacements therefor. All terms and provisions of the Note are incorporated herein. 2.4 Interest (a) Interest Rate. Subject to the provisions in the Note, the unpaid amount of each Advance shall bear interest from and including the applicable Funding Date until paid in full, at a floating rate of interest (computed on the basis of a 360-day year and applied to the actual number of days elapsed) which is equal to the sum of the Prime Rate plus one half of one percent (.5%) per annum. The floating rate of interest will be adjusted as of the effective date of each change in the Prime Rate. (b) Interest Payments. Interest shall be payable monthly in arrears, on the first (1st) day of each month, commencing with the first day of the first month following the date hereof, and on the Maturity Date. (c) Late Fee. Subject to the provisions in the Note, Borrower shall pay to Bank a late fee ("Late Fee") of four percent (4%) of the amount of any interest payment past due in excess of fifteen (15) days. (d) Default Rate. Subject to the provisions in the Note, upon and after an Event of Default hereunder, at the option of Bank, the outstanding principal amount of all Advances shall bear interest, payable on demand, at a rate per annum equal to the sum of the floating rate described in Section 2.4(a) plus four percent (4%) (the "Default Rate"). The application of the Default Rate shall not be interpreted or deemed to extend any cure period set forth in this Agreement or otherwise to limit any of Bank's remedies under this Agreement. (e) Fees and Expenses. In addition to all interest and other fees payable pursuant to the Loan Documents and this Agreement, Borrower agrees to pay: (i) Commitment Fee. A commitment fee of $25,000.00, payable upon execution of this Agreement. (ii) Package Fee. A fee of $15.00 per Pledged Mortgage to cover the costs of Bank's reviewing the Collateral Package of such Pledged Mortgage. All such fees accumulated in each month shall be payable on the first day of the following month and so long as such fees are paid on such first day, Bank will not charge interest on the accrued fees. No package fees will be charged for those Pledged Mortgages that are simultaneously paid in full from funds in Borrower's account maintained at Bank. (iii) Unused Commitment Fee. An Unused Commitment Fee computed at the rate of one-fourth of one percent (.25%) per annum on the unused portion of the Commitment amount of $10,000,000.00, calculated from the date hereof and payable monthly in arrears. For each month (or portion thereof), the Unused Commitment Fee shall be equal to (A) $10,000,000.00 minus (B) the "average monthly outstandings" for the month (or portion thereof) with respect to which the Unused Commitment Fee is being computed, with the resulting number multiplied by (C) one-twelfth (1/12th) of the rate of one-fourth of one percent (.25%) per annum. As used herein, "average monthly outstandings" means the sum of the outstanding amount of the Advances on each day during the month (or portion thereof for which the fee is being computed) with respect to which the Unused Commitment Fee is being computed, divided by the number of days in that month (or portion thereof). If the Unused Commitment Fee is being computed for less than a full month, the percentage used in clause (C) above shall be computed on a daily basis for the number of days for which the fee is being computed. (iv) Wire Transfer Fees. Such wire transfer fees as shall be charged by Bank from time to time to its customers. All such fees accumulated in each month shall be payable on the first day of the following month and so long as such fees are paid on such first day, Bank will not charge interest on the accrued fees. (v) Other Fees. All fees and expenses described in Article IX. 2.5 Principal Payments (a) Maturity Date. The outstanding principal amount of all Advances and all other amounts outstanding hereunder shall be payable in full on the Maturity Date or upon the earlier expiration or termination of the Commitment. (b) Prepayment. Borrower shall have the right to prepay the outstanding Advances in whole or in part, from time to time, without premium or penalty. (c) Other Mandatory Principal Payments. In addition, Borrower shall be obligated to pay to Bank, without the necessity of prior demand or notice from Bank, the amount of any outstanding Advance against a specific Eligible Mortgage Loan as shown on Bank's records, upon the occurrence of any of the following events: (i) Maximum Period after Funding Date. One hundred twenty (120) days have elapsed from the initial Funding Date for such Eligible Mortgage; (ii) Loss of Approved Purchase Commitment. Two (2) Business Days have elapsed since the Approved Purchase Commitment with respect to such Eligible Mortgage Loan has been canceled, expired, or otherwise lapsed. (iii) Ineligible Mortgage Loans. Any Mortgage Loan with respect to which Bank has made an Advance is found not to constitute an Eligible Mortgage Loan upon examination by Bank of the Collateral Documents with respect thereto or other information received by Bank; (iv) Failure to Deliver Collateral Documents. With respect to Collateral to Come Fundings, five (5) Business Days have elapsed from the date the Advance Request was telecopied to Bank without Borrower providing the Collateral Documents. (v) Rejection by Purchaser. Twenty (20) calendar days have elapsed after the Collateral Documents for such Eligible Mortgage are rejected by the Approved Investor as unsatisfactory; (vi) Failure to Purchase. Twenty (20) calendar days have elapsed from the delivery of an Eligible Mortgage Loan to an Approved Investor for purchase without the purchase being made; (vii) Inaccuracy of Representations and Warranties. If any of the representations and warranties set forth in Sections 5.7, 5.13, 6.6 or 6.17 with respect to an Eligible Mortgage Loan are untrue or incorrect in any material respect; (viii) Commitment Exceeded. If the aggregate amount of all Advances exceeds the available Commitment; (ix) Attached Housing Loans Exceeded. If the aggregate number of Attached Housing Mortgage Loans exceeds the limitation established in Section 2.1(d)(i); (x) Jumbo Loans Exceeded. If the aggregate number of Jumbo Loans exceeds the limitations established in Section 2.1(d)(ii); (xi) Collateral to Come Advances Exceeded. If the aggregate number of Advances constituting Collateral to Come Advances exceeds the respective limitations established in Section 2.1(d)(iii); (xii) Correction of Documents. Ten (10) Business Days have elapsed from the date the Collateral Document was delivered to Borrower for correction or completion, without being returned to Bank; (xiii) Defaults. Such Eligible Mortgage Loan is defaulted and remains in default for sixty (60) days; or (xiv) Sale. Upon consummation of the sale of such Eligible Mortgage Loan. III. COLLATERAL 3.1 Grant of Security Interest. As security for the payment of all present and future Advances made or to be made by Bank to Borrower under this Agreement and as security for the performance of the Note, and all obligations, indebtedness and liabilities of Borrower to Bank, due or to become due, joint or several, absolute or contingent, now existing or hereafter created, arising pursuant to, or in connection with, this Agreement (collectively, the "Obligations"), Borrower hereby grants to Bank, a security interest in and lien upon and pledge to Bank all of Borrower's right, title and interest in the following described property (collectively, the "Collateral"): (a) Pledged Mortgages. All pledged Mortgages; (b) Payments, etc. All cash, payments and prepayments of principal, interest, penalties and other income due or to become due in respect of the Pledged Mortgages; (c) Other Property. All of the right, title and interest of every nature whatsoever of Borrower in and to the following: (i) All rights, liens and security interests existing with respect to, or as security for, the Pledged Mortgages or any part thereof; (ii) All hazard and liability insurance policies, title insurance policies, (or any binders or commitments to issue any of such policies) and all condemnation proceeds and insurance proceeds with respect to or relating to any of the Pledged Mortgages; (iii) All insurance and guarantees with respect to the Pledged Mortgages, or any binders or commitments or agreements to issue any such insurance or guarantees, and all insurance proceeds, with respect to any of the Pledged Mortgages; (iv) All private mortgage insurance policies or any binders or commitments to issue any such policies with respect to any of the Pledged Mortgages; (v) All securities issued with respect to any of the Pledged Mortgages; (vi) All other rights and interests of Borrower in respect of the Pledged Mortgages. (d) Files, etc. All files, surveys, certificates, correspondence, appraisals, computer programs, tapes, discs, cards, accounting records, and other records, information, and data of Borrower relating to the Pledged Mortgages, including all information, records, data, programs, tapes, discs and cards necessary to administer and service such Collateral; (e) Approved Purchase Commitments and Other Agreements. All rights of Borrower under all oral and written purchase commitments, sales contracts, bailee agreements and other agreements and commitments covering the Pledged Mortgages (including without limitation all Approved Purchase Commitments and Approved Bailee Agreements); (f) Other Rights. All personal property, contract rights, accounts and general intangibles of whatsoever kind relating to the Pledged Mortgages, and all oral and written purchase commitments, sales contracts and other agreements and commitments covering the Pledged Mortgages (including without limitation all Approved Purchase Commitments) and all other documents or instruments delivered to Bank in respect of the Pledged Mortgages, including, without limitation, the right to receive all insurance proceeds and condemnation awards which may be payable in respect of the premises encumbered by any Pledged Mortgage; and (g) Proceeds. All products and proceeds of any of the foregoing. 3.2 Release of Collateral ; Bailee Agreements. (a) Releases. Provided no Event of Default has occurred and is continuing, Bank will release a Pledged Mortgage from the pledge created hereby, upon receipt by Bank of the amount advanced by Bank under this Agreement with respect to such Pledged Mortgage as shown on Bank's records. (b) Transmittal of Mortgages. Bank will, upon request of Borrower, transmit original Mortgage Notes held by Bank in connection with Pledged Mortgages to Approved Investors or other responsible third parties (as determined by Bank) for the purpose of sale. Borrower may transmit other documents and instruments related to Pledged Mortgages to such Approved Investors or other responsible third parties. Such transmission or delivery by Bank or Borrower to an Approved Investor or other third party shall be made pursuant to and shall be subject to the terms of an Approved Bailee Agreement or otherwise upon such terms and conditions reasonably satisfactory to Bank. (c) Proceeds of Sale. All proceeds from the sale or other disposition of Collateral shall be paid directly to Bank for application to the release payment described in Section 3.2(a). If the proceeds from the sale or disposition of any such Collateral are insufficient to pay Bank an amount equal to the amount advanced by Bank under this Agreement with respect to such Pledged Mortgage, Borrower agrees to immediately after demand by Bank pay the amount of any such insufficiency. If such proceeds from the sale or disposition of such Collateral are in excess of the amount advanced by Bank under this Agreement with respect to such Pledged Mortgage, so long as no Unmatured Event of Default or Event of Default has occurred and is continuing, Bank will release such excess to Borrower. 3.3 Return of Collateral at End of Commitment. If (i) the Commitment shall have expired or been terminated and (ii) no Advances, interest or other amounts evidenced by the Note or due under this Agreement shall be outstanding and unpaid, Bank shall deliver or release all Collateral in its possession to Borrower or as directed in writing by Borrower. The receipt by Borrower of any Collateral released or delivered to Borrower pursuant to any provision of this Agreement shall be a complete and full acquittance for the Collateral so returned, and Bank shall thereafter be discharged from any liability or responsibility therefor. 3.4 No Duty to Protect Collateral. Bank shall have no duty to Borrower or any other Person as to the collection or protection of Collateral held hereunder or any income thereon, nor as to the preservation of any rights pertaining thereto, beyond the reasonable care thereof during the time the Collateral is in the actual possession of Bank. Such care as Bank gives to the safekeeping of its own property of like kind shall constitute reasonable care of Collateral when in Bank's actual possession; but Bank is not required to make presentment, demand or protest, or give notice, and need not take action to preserve any rights against prior parties, obligors, account debtors, or others, in connection with any obligation or evidence of indebtedness held as Collateral or in connection with Borrower's obligations. Notwithstanding any provision hereof or of any Approved Bailee Agreement to the contrary, the transmittal and delivery of any Pledged Mortgages, Collateral Documents and other documents or instruments shall be at the sole risk and expense of Borrower and Bank shall not be liable or obligated in any respect in the event of the loss, damage, or destruction of any Collateral Documents, Pledged Mortgages and other documents or instruments or any delay in the transmission or delivery thereof. Borrower shall permit authorized representatives of Bank, upon request by Bank to Borrower, to discuss the business and operations of Borrower with its officers and employees, to discuss the assets and financial condition of Borrower with its officers and employees, and to examine its books and records and make copies or extracts thereof, all at such reasonable times as Bank may request. 6.8 Financial Covenants (a) Net Worth Ratio. Borrower shall not permit the ratio of (i) Borrower's Debt to (ii) Borrower's Tangible Net Worth to be greater than 8:1. (i) "Borrower's Debt" means, without limitation, (A) any indebtedness of Borrower for borrowed money, (B) all indebtedness of Borrower evidenced by bonds, debentures, notes, letters of credit, drafts or similar instruments, (C) all indebtedness of Borrower to pay the deferred purchase price of property or services received, including accounts payable and accrued expenses arising in the ordinary course of business, (D) all capitalized lease obligations of Borrower, (E) all debt of others secured by a lien on any asset of Borrower, whether or not such debt is assumed by Borrower or guaranteed by Borrower, (F) all debt of others guaranteed by Borrower, and (G) all other indebtedness that would appear as a liability upon a balance sheet of Borrower prepared in accordance with GAAP. (ii) "Tangible Net Worth" means, as of any date, Borrower's net worth as determined in accordance with GAAP, less Intangible Assets reflected on the balance sheet of Borrower. (iii) "Intangible Assets" means all unamortized debt discount and expense, unamortized deferred charges, goodwill, patents, trade marks, service marks, trade names, copyrights, write-ups of assets over their carrying value, and all other items which would be treated as intangibles on the consolidated balance sheet of Borrower in accordance with GAAP. (b) Minimum Tangible Net Worth. Borrower shall not permit Borrower's Tangible Net Worth to be less than $3,000,000.00. Borrower's compliance with the requirements in this Section 6.8 shall be measured quarterly pursuant to the Officer's Certificates provided under Section 6.2(h). 6.9 Notice. All controversies and claims of any nature arising directly or indirectly out of any and all loan transactions between Borrower and Bank and any related agreements, instruments or documents, shall at the written request of Borrower or Bank be arbitrated pursuant to the applicable rules of the American Arbitration Association. The arbitration shall occur in the State of Arizona. Judgment upon any award rendered by the arbitrator(s) may be entered in any court having jurisdiction. The Federal Arbitration Act shall apply to the construction and interpretation of this arbitration agreement. (a) Arbitration Panel. A single arbitrator shall have the power to render a maximum award of one hundred thousand dollars. When any party files a claim in excess of this amount, the arbitration decision shall be made by the majority vote of three arbitrators. No arbitrator shall have the power to restrain any act of any party. (b) Provisional Remedies, Self-Help, and Foreclosure. No provision of this Section 7.3 shall limit the right of any party to exercise self-help remedies, to foreclose against any real or personal property collateral, or to obtain any provisional or ancillary remedies (including but not limited to injunctive relief or the appointment of a receiver) from a court of competent jurisdiction. At Bank's option, it may enforce its rights under a security agreement by private or public sale, a mortgage by judicial foreclosure, and under a deed of trust either by exercise of power of sale or by judicial foreclosure. The institution and maintenance of any remedy permitted above shall not constitute a waiver of the right to submit any controversy or claim to arbitration. The statute of limitations, estoppel, waiver, laches, and similar doctrines which would otherwise be applicable in an action brought by a party shall be applicable in any arbitration proceeding. 7.4 Application of Proceeds. The proceeds of any sale or other enforcement of Bank's security interest in all or any part of the Collateral shall be applied by Bank: First, to the payment of the costs and expenses of such sale or enforcement, including reasonable compensation to Bank's agents and counsel, and all expenses, liabilities and advances made or incurred by or on behalf of Bank in connection therewith; Second, to the payment of any other amounts due (other than principal and interest) under the Note or this Agreement; Third, to the payment of interest accrued and unpaid on the Note; Fourth, to the payment of the outstanding principal balance of the Note; and Finally, to the payment to Borrower or to its successors or assigns, or as a court of competent jurisdiction may direct, of any surplus then remaining from such proceeds. If the proceeds of any such sale are insufficient to cover the costs and expenses of such sale, as aforesaid, and the payment in full of the Note and all other amounts due hereunder, Borrower shall remain liable for any deficiency. 7.5 Bank Appointed Attorney-in-Fact.
